In diesem Dokument wird erläutert, wie Sie die Firebase Realtime Database Security Rules Ihrer App über die REST API verwalten können.
Firebase Realtime Database Security Rules aktualisieren
Mit der REST API können Sie
Firebase Realtime Database Security Rules für Ihre
Firebase-App schreiben und aktualisieren, indem Sie eine PUT Anfrage an den /.settings/rules.json Pfad senden.
Dazu benötigen wir ein Zugriffstoken, um unsere REST-Anfrage zu authentifizieren.
In diesem Beispiel aktivieren wir den Lesezugriff für alle Daten in unserer Firebase-Datenbank:
curl -X PUT -d '{ "rules": { ".read": true } }' 'https://docs-examples.firebaseio.com/.settings/rules.json?access_token=<ACCESS_TOKEN>'
Firebase Realtime Database Security Rules abrufen
Ebenso können wir eine GET-Anfrage an den Pfad /.settings/rules.json der URL unserer App
senden, um unsere Firebase Realtime Database Security Rules abzurufen:
curl 'https://docs-examples.firebaseio.com/.settings/rules.json?access_token=<ACCESS_TOKEN>'
Die Antwort enthält alle Regeln für unsere App.